Princeton University Architectural Sciences Master’s Degrees

During the most recent reporting year, Princeton University awarded 25 master’s degrees in architectural sciences.

Master’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 52% of architectural sciences master’s degrees went to men and 48% went to women.

Princeton University gender breakdown of Architectural Sciences Master's degree grads The largest share of architectural sciences master’s degree graduates at Princeton University are Hispanic or Latino. Roughly 28%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Princeton University with a master’s in architectural sciences.

Ethnic diversity of Architectural Sciences majors at Princeton University
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 1
Black or African American 3
Hispanic or Latino 7
White 5
Non-Resident Aliens 7
Other Races 2
